Elia has issued a pair of tenders for the manufacture of subsea cables and design of its Modular Offshore Grid project off Zeebrugge in the North Sea.
The Belgian transmission system operator aims to optimally connect as many wind farms as possible to an offshore high-voltage substation that will be linked to its onshore grid.
One tender targets the design of the offshore switchyard platform, which will be located up to 45km off the Belgian coast at a water depth of 30 to 35 metres.
The design phase is scheduled for 2017, with onshore construction starting in 2018 and offshore construction a year later.
The second call targets the design and installation of two 3-core 220KV AC submarine power cables with integrated fibres for monitoring and communications of about 45km in length.
Bidders for both tenders have until 1 August to express an interest.
